Sensors were deployed, operators staffed and budgets spent, yet outcomes did not follow. 60–80% of alerts were noise. Each operator watched 5–10 disconnected systems, and building a shared picture meant voice hand-offs and manual plotting. Response cycles ran 2–5× slower than optimal, and the missing layer was not sensing but operational intelligence.
The AI OS became the control plane on top of everything already deployed. Every detection is fused into a persistent Track, every condition into an owned Event, and every controllable system into an Asset. The loop is fixed: Sense, Fuse, Decide, Command, Act. Command AI prioritises threats and drafts options under policy and rules of engagement; the operator approves, modifies or retasks, and every action carries a reason code and signature. It runs edge-first on sovereign infrastructure and keeps operating when the network does not.
